Output 839f311e502518c81cdcc57be0b07f29e0411f13468522aa86290054d2733bde:1

value
93196634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68aaba13b8d2637a8fb157fa924f5e21a42e9e0f OP_EQUAL
address
3BESiockqMcaMLpenTW5Q5zBAXRJvkQKWK
transaction
839f311e502518c81cdcc57be0b07f29e0411f13468522aa86290054d2733bde
confirmations
455203
spent
true